首页 > 编程语言 >c# winfom从0学习开发OA、BPM工作流程与自定义表单系统(十三)新建工作

c# winfom从0学习开发OA、BPM工作流程与自定义表单系统(十三)新建工作

时间:2023-10-27 21:55:19浏览次数:37  
标签:转交 人事部 自定义 c# 流程 BPM 表单 工作 节点

 1,新建一个工作

 2,填写表单

 3,当时表单设置的可写字段,在这里就体现出来了,这里设置的第一个节点开始是字段全部可写的,其他节点只能看不能写

 4,转交下一步工作,也就是我们流程图连线箭头指向的节点

 5,确定转交下一步工作

 6,需要登录张三 的账号,去代办工作里查看有没有需要办理的工作

 6,张三当前的流程节点可以审批但是没有表单的操作权限,只读不能操作

 7,张三转交下一步工作,根据流程节点的连线可以看出,当前节点 可以退回,可以转交到总经理,可以转交到人事部门,接下来我们操作转交到人事部

 8,确定转交人事部

 9,我们设置的人事部也是admin来操作,这个时候人事部就有代办工作了,可以看到当前工作停留了多长时间等等

 10,我们发现人事部不能转交下一步工作,因为人事部的节点是最后一个节点 不需要转交 只有 确定办结,就意味着工作整体结束了。

 11,工作整体结束

 12,自己的工作可以看到自己的办结工作,看不到别人办结的

 13,如果有查看全部工作的权限,那么自己是可以看到全部流程节点的工作情况的

 14,工作查询权限,也是可以看到全部流程的权限

 15,数据报表权限,就是可以看到刚才我们流程里面的流程表单的数据,就像我们演示的请假数据,直接可以看到明细。

 16,可以查看整体流程的明细。

 最后:以上全部是一个工作流程的概述,具体流程可以根据自己设计的流程图走向来完全的控制,非常的自由灵活。只要设置好对应的参数,就可以灵活的运转了。

标签:转交,人事部,自定义,c#,流程,BPM,表单,工作,节点
From: https://www.cnblogs.com/cxyyn/p/17793213.html

相关文章

  • 客户端mock和mock server的区别
    客户端Mock和MockServer是用于模拟数据的两种不同方式。客户端Mock:客户端Mock是指在前端应用中使用JavaScript或其他前端语言编写的代码来模拟接口的返回数据。这种方式不需要搭建服务器,而是直接在前端应用中拦截请求,返回预定义的模拟数据。客户端Mock可以用于开发阶段......
  • 无涯教程-Clojure - re-pattern函数
    re-pattern返回java.util.regex.Pattern的实例。然后将其用于其他模式匹配方法。re-pattern-语法(repatternpat)参数   - "pat"是需要形成的pattern。返回值 - 类型为java.util.regex.Pattern的模式对象。re-pattern-示例(nsclojure.examples.example......
  • Java基础 Lock 锁
     代码示例:packagepojo;importjava.util.concurrent.locks.Lock;importjava.util.concurrent.locks.ReentrantLock;publicclassTicketextendsThread{publicstaticIntegerticket=1;//创建锁的对象staticLocklock=newReentrantLock();@Override......
  • CSP-2023 复赛游记
    10.15决定以后每天晚上都来。洛天依也是。10.16想住首旅京伦。大巴车要求车况良好,保险齐全,进校后限速20km是什么鬼啊,新型速度单位。距离最远的考区相距4公里懂了,大巴车开\(15min\)希望可以面基一些朋友,如果我能进省选我就去换徽章。希望可以拿到电脑。10.17今天开......
  • jupyter notebook启动出错:Bad config encountered during initialization:/ No such
    问题:安装anaconda后,使用condainstalljupyternotebook安装jupyter,出现Badconfigencounteredduringinitialization:Nosuchnotebookdir:解决方法如下:在开始菜单找到AnacondaPromt并打开。在AnacondaPromt输入:jupyternotebook--generate-config根据弹出的地址找到jupyter......
  • 释放搜索潜力:基于ES(ElasticSearch)打造高效的语义搜索系统,让信息尽在掌握
    释放搜索潜力:基于ES(ElasticSearch)打造高效的语义搜索系统,让信息尽在掌握[1.安装部署篇--简洁版],支持Linux/Windows部署安装效果展示PaddleNLPPipelines是一个端到端智能文本产线框架,面向NLP全场景为用户提供低门槛构建强大产品级系统的能力。本项目将通过一种简单高效的......
  • 儿童CPC认证珠宝 F2923-20小零件外贸流程
    儿童首饰ASTMF2923-20儿童珠宝首饰消费品安全标准规范16CFR1501小零件检测和警告CPC认证办理流程如果您在亚马逊商城销售商品,则必须遵守适用于这些商品和商品信息的所有联邦、州和地方法律以及亚马逊政策。本政策适用的儿童珠宝首饰儿童珠宝首饰主要为12岁及以下儿童设计或供其......
  • colmap 初体验
    安装:Installation—COLMAP3.9-devdocumentation使用:Tutorial—COLMAP3.9-devdocumentation准备数据集下载一个小猫的RGB数据集THU-MVS:Multi-View3DReconstructionDatasets创建project_cat文件夹,把图片放project_cat/images下启动程序运行COLMAP.bat启动......
  • Pset_SpaceCommon
    Pset_SpaceCommon公共空间:IfcSpace所有引用的定义的公共特性。请注意,几个空间属性是在IfcSpace实例中直接处理的,空间编号(或短名称)由IfcSpace.name处理,空间名称(或长名称)由IfcSpace:LongName处理,描述(或注释)由IfcSpace.description处理。实际空间量,如空间周长、空间面积和空间体积,由......
  • 详解SpringBoot @Conditional相关条件注解
    Springboot条件注解是@ContionalXXX相关的注解,表示当特定条件有效时,被修饰的配置类或配置方法才会生效。条件注解可以用来修饰@Configuration类或@Bean方法等。主要有以下行为:当SpringBoot检测到类加载路径包含某个框架时,会自动配置该框架的基础Bean.只有当开发者没配置某......